Output caa66531207291f4022f2fc9aa5682971454f02bb2211e52d3c0b9fe6a2486f5:0

value
58104546
script pubkey
OP_0 OP_PUSHBYTES_20 a8d59ee24390f7957bb4e378eb64b99ee41a95e9
address
ltc1q4r2eacjrjrme27a5uduwke9enmjp490frgnw9m
transaction
caa66531207291f4022f2fc9aa5682971454f02bb2211e52d3c0b9fe6a2486f5
spent
true